The narrative then cuts to Aoki and Shimoyanagi’s subplot. Aoki, ever the energetic cheerleader, tries to force a group date to push Suzuki into confessing. But Shimoyanagi, in a rare moment of assertiveness, refuses. "You can't direct love like a play," she says. This subplot serves as a mirror to the main couple. While Aoki wants to solve everything with external action, Chapter 88 argues that true love requires internal resolution.
Introduction: Why Chapter 88 is a Turning Point For followers of shoujo manga, few series have captured the delicate, agonizing, and ultimately heartwarming transition from childhood friendship to romantic love quite like IKEYAMADA Go’s Suki Desu Suzuki-kun!! (I Love You, Suzuki-kun!!). What began as a lighthearted story about a brash, handsome actor (Suzuki-kun) and his quiet, book-loving admirer (Sayuri) has blossomed into a complex narrative web, intertwining the lives of four main characters: the main couple—Chihiro Suzuki and Sayuri Hoshino—and the secondary couple, the shy Shimoyanagi and the spirited Aoki. This chapter, titled "Kotoba ni Naranai Kimochi" (Feelings That Can’t Become Words), is a masterclass in emotional restraint and character growth. The Summary of Chapter 88 (Spoiler Warning) The chapter opens not at school, but at a quiet riverside path at dusk. Sayuri is walking home alone, clutching a university prospectus. She has been offered a recommendation to a prestigious university in a different prefecture—an offer that would separate her from Suzuki-kun just as their relationship begins to solidify.
